Lil Yachty Regrets Spending $100,000 on Walt Disney World Date

Rapper Lil Yachty recently talked about spending $100,000 on a trip to Walt Disney World for a date, admitting it was too much money.

Lil Yachty’s Expensive Date

lil yachty disney world

Lil Yachty spoke about the trip on an episode of A Safe Place Podcast with co-host Mitch and guest Kai Cenat. It was a date with a woman he wasn’t officially going out with, and things ultimately didn’t work out or progress.

The overall of that trip wasn’t tricking, wasn’t for her, but it was to go big. And I kinda went a little insane. That thing specifically is I spent 100 grand to go to Disney World, take someone to Disney. I regret it because we weren’t dating and it just didn’t go nowhere.

“But it was fire,” Yachty added, “because it was my experience too, it was crazy. But it was insane.” Lil Yachty admitted he’s not much of a “relationship guy.”

Though $100,000 is a bit more than the average person spends on a Walt Disney World trip — Lil Yachty did use a private jet to get there — the rapper’s regret rings true for many visitors to the most magical place on Earth. Ticket prices have been increasing, including for Annual Passholders, while more and more services become add-ons instead of free.

Disney Genie service logo

Many have been frustrated by Genie+, a paid service that replaced the free FastPasses available for many years. The record high for Genie+ for one day has been $35, which may not even include some guest favorite Lightning Lanes that need to be purchased individually.

We also frequently see price increases on food and beverage items, as well as on merchandise.
